Just letting everyone know, my settings look way better than native (maxed out for your kiddies’ lingo).
85-100 super resolution all looks the same, so don't go higher than 88 super resolution if you can help it (drastic reduction in performance from 88 to 90 like 20 FPS difference).
And then Raytracing to medium. (Raytracing does not look that good in this game when set to very high, just makes the water look a little more reflective).
DLSS "on"
frame generation "on"
frame rate "uncapped"
This provides a really crisp picture quality, while maintaining an 88 FPS average at 4k. This is just my experience playing with the benchmark tool for 30 minutes. I have a 13700KF
